Topoisomerase IIA bound to G-segment DNA

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 18097402

About this Structure

2RGR is a 3 chains structure of sequences from Saccharomyces cerevisiae.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.

Reference

  • Dong KC, Berger JM. Structural basis for gate-DNA recognition and bending by type IIA topoisomerases. Nature. 2007 Dec 20;450(7173):1201-5. PMID:18097402 doi:10.1038/nature06396
